WMI Connection on hostname registered against secondary adapters may failed with an ACCESS_DENIED (0x80070005) error.
CVD log shows entries similar to:
### CVMManualDiscAppMgrCache::GetAppMgr() - Caching new appMgr object for client # instance #
### CMSInfo::CreateObject() - COM library for Hyper-V initialized successfully.
### CVSSClientBase::Init() - Cluster State=[0] Ret=[0]
### CWMIWrapper::Connect() - ConnectServer(\*\Root\CIMV2) failed!! hr=[0x80070005]
### CVMManualDiscVMInfoCache::PrepareVMInfo() - Connect Failed server=[*] User=[*]
### CVMManualDiscVMInfoCache::GetVMInfo() - Failed to prepare VMInfo object for *
### CVMManualDiscAppMgrCache::ReleaseAppMgr() - Releasing locked AppMgr object for client # instance #
Powershell WMI connection to hostname fails. Connection to IP Address succeeds.
Multiple networks are used. (Example, Production.net and backup.net). Client machine does not known the Fully Qualified Domain Name being used for the connecting Network. Network is only known by DNS.
